Fleury-Mérogis
Culture, vie sociale, jeunesse et sports
In 2024, Fleury-Mérogis spent 3.0 M€ on this. That is €212 per inhabitant.
Against towns of the same size
−1.5 pt Fleury-Mérogis devotes 17.2%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 10,000 to 20,000 inhabitants is 18.8%.
Ranked 308 of 521 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€212, against €220 for the median (−3 %).
